Prime Minister Mr. Narendra Modi said that development is possible only through
peace; there is no future of violence. Mr.
Modi urged Naxalites to lay arms and said that guns and bloodshed can never be solution to any problem. Even Naxalbadi the birth place of naxalism has now become a peaceful place. Prime Minister Mr. Modi was addressing a huge gathering at
Dantewada, when he expressed these thoughts.
Mr. Modi appreciated
Chief Minister Dr. Raman Singh for running the schemes for welfare of tribal people in Bastar. He said that Dr. Singh has shown that development is the only way to solve the problem of naxalism
. In the benign presence of Prime Minister, two MoUs- one for
Ultra Mega Steel Plant and another for Dallirajhara- Raoghat-Jagdalpur broad-guage
Rail project- were signed. Mr. Modi said that these projects will transform the lives of people in this region. It will connect Bastar to mainstream development. He said that Ultra Mega Steel Plant steel will be established here and collective efforts will be made to expedite development of Bastar region.
Talking about these projects, Mr. Modi said "
Today I can see Dr Raman Singh's dreams turning into reality".
Capital investment of nearly 24 thousand crores will be done in these projects. It has been seen earlier that capital investment of Rs 5000 crores in a district boosts its development to a greater extent. And now, in just one day, nearly Rs 24000 crores is being invested in
Bastar district. This huge investment will prove to be a milestone in the development of this region. Mr. Modi said- Although Dr Raman Singh is my friend, but I have always had special feeling of respect for him. Dr Singh has always been concerned for interests of poor and tribal people. The day his government was formed in
Chhattisgarh, he decided that he would curb exploitation of tribal people and would make salt easily available for them at nominal rates. Earlier, the tribal people here used to sell off valuable forest produce like chiraunji and cashews for buying salt. Dr Raman Singh has made arrangement to distribute salt free of cost and in this way, there exploitation has been stopped.
Seeing this positive change and his genuine concern for poor and tribal people of state, my respect for Dr Raman Singh has enhanced even more.
On the occasion, Mr. Modi has distributed bonus to tendupatta labourers, and requested them to utilize the money for betterment of their children's lives. In his address to the general meeting, Mr. Modi also praised Dr Raman Singh for the
Education City Project in village Jawanga of Dantewada. Prime Minister gave the title of '
Gyan Nagri' to Education City. He said- today, I have met those children in education city, who have lost their parents or who are living away from their parents because of naxal violence. Mr. Modi congratulated Dr Raman Singh for conducting this project for education of such children. He said that there were people who wanted to mislead these children to the path of violence, but Dr Raman Singh made them to hold pens in their hands and write a new chapter of their bright future. After meeting the children in Education City, I can say that violence has no future; it is the path of development that leads to peace, said Mr. Modi.
